Understanding How Different Tile and Grout Materials Affect Cleaning Expenses
Not all tiles are created equal; the type of tile and grout you possess can substantially influence your cleaning expenses. For example, ceramic tiles are generally easier to clean compared to natural stone tiles, which often require more specialized care and attention. Additionally, grout varies in density and color, with some types being more resistant to stains than others. If your surfaces are made from delicate materials such as marble or limestone, seeking professional expertise is crucial, as using harsh cleaning agents could lead to irreversible damage.
The variety of tile and grout types also dictates the cleaning products that will be used. For instance, eco-friendly cleaning solutions may come with additional costs but will protect your surfaces while being more environmentally friendly. Comprehensive Pricing Overview for Tile and Grout Cleaning Services in Worcester Park

Grasping Standard Pricing for Tile and Grout Cleaning Services
Let’s explore the financial side—what you can typically expect to pay for basic tile and grout cleaning services in Worcester Park. Generally, the hourly rates hover between £20-£30 for standard cleaning services. This pricing usually covers a detailed cleaning of your tiles and grout, which includes the removal of standard stains and accumulated dirt.
However, it’s essential to remember that this figure represents a baseline. Various factors, such as the size of the area and the current condition of your tiles and grout, will influence the final cost. If your space hasn’t been cleaned adequately in years, you may find that the time required exceeds the typical estimate. Always engage in a detailed discussion with your cleaning service to ensure you receive a comprehensive quote that accurately reflects the actual scope of work required.
The Benefits of Deep Cleaning and Restoration Services
If you’re seeking results that go beyond basic cleaning, then deep cleaning and restoration services are the perfect solution. These specialized services generally range from £40 to £60 per hour, depending on the level of detail required. High-traffic areas, such as kitchens and bathrooms, typically demand more intensive attention, including scrubbing, steam cleaning, and even repairs to damaged grout.
A deep cleaning does more than enhance the aesthetic appeal of your tiles; it also prolongs their lifespan. While the initial cost may appear substantial, consider it an investment in your home. The right professionals can restore your tiles to their former glory, making your living space more visually appealing while also creating a healthier environment by eliminating allergens and bacteria trapped within the grout.
Investigating Additional Treatment Options for Enhanced Results

As you navigate the world of tile and grout cleaning, you may encounter various additional treatment options that can significantly improve the appearance of your surfaces. Treatments such as sealing can add anywhere from £10 to £20 per square meter, and they are definitely worth the investment. Sealing creates a protective barrier for your grout against future stains, making cleaning easier and reducing long-term maintenance costs.

Frequently Asked Questions About Tile and Grout Cleaning
What is the typical cost for tile and grout cleaning in Worcester Park?
The average cost typically ranges from £20 to £30 per hour for basic cleaning services and can increase to £40 to £60 per hour for deep cleaning or restoration.
How can I maintain my tiles and grout between professional cleanings?
Regularly clean your tiles with a gentle cleaner, promptly address stains, and consider sealing your grout to protect against future damage.
Are there DIY options available for cleaning tiles and grout?
Yes, DIY options exist, but they may not yield professional results. It’s essential to use the right products and techniques to avoid damaging your tiles.
How often should I have my grout professionally cleaned?
It’s recommended to have your grout professionally cleaned every 12-18 months, depending on usage and exposure to dirt and moisture.
Can neglected grout be restored?
Yes, neglected grout can often be restored with proper cleaning and sealing, although extensive damage may require replacement.
Should I choose a local or national cleaning company?
Local companies often provide more personalized service and competitive rates, while national companies may offer more extensive resources and standardized services.
What additional costs should I be prepared for?
Be prepared for potential additional costs, such as mold removal, repairs, travel fees, and equipment rental.
How can I determine if a cleaning service is reputable?
Look for customer reviews, ask for recommendations, and verify that they have the proper certifications and experience in tile and grout cleaning.
Is sealing grout a worthwhile investment?
Absolutely! Sealing grout can protect it from stains and moisture, making future cleaning easier and extending the life of your surfaces.
What should I do if I find damage during the cleaning process?
If unexpected damage is discovered, consult with your cleaning professionals immediately for advice on necessary repairs and potential costs.
